Digital Design and Web Applications
In the digital realm, the utility of Amazing seamless pattern digital paper backgrounds expands even further. Web designers and content creators are constantly searching for ways to make their sites stand out without compromising load times or readability. A well-chosen Victorian Gothic pattern can serve as a subtle blog background that adds character without distracting from the text.
Because these files are seamless, they are perfect for CSS background properties. You can tile a small file across a large monitor, ensuring the design looks consistent on mobile devices and desktops alike. This is particularly effective for niche websites, such as those focused on mystery novels, historical fiction, tarot reading services, or boutique fashion brands that specialize in alternative clothing.

Key Considerations Before You Start
While the possibilities are endless, there are practical considerations to keep in mind when selecting and using Victorian Gothic Seamless Digital Paper. The first is resolution. Always ensure the files you download are indeed 300 dpi if you intend to print them. Screen resolution (72 dpi) might look fine on your monitor, but it will appear grainy and amateurish once sent to a printer. The assets described here are specifically optimized for high-quality output, bridging the gap between digital convenience and print fidelity.
Color management is another factor. Gothic palettes often rely on deep blacks, rich burgundies, and muted golds. Monitors vary wildly in how they display these dark tones. What looks like a deep charcoal on your screen might print as a flat black or a muddy brown depending on your printer's profile. It is always wise to run a test print on the actual material you plan to use before committing to a large batch.
Furthermore, consider the legibility of text placed over these patterns. Victorian designs can be intricate. If you are using the paper as a background for a flyer or a web banner, you may need to add a semi-transparent overlay or a solid text box to ensure your message is readable. The beauty of the pattern should enhance your content, not compete with it.
